    Burns
Initial Evaluation
• Airway Management
• Evaluation of other injuries
• Estimation of burn size
• Diagnosis of CO and Cyanide Poisoning
Large-bore peripheral intravenous (IV) catheters should be placed
and fluid
resuscitation should be initiated; for a burn larger than 40% total
body surface area (TBSA), two large-bore IVs are ideal
Pediatric patients with burns larger than 15% may
require IO access in emergent situations if venous access cannot
be attained.
Burn Classification
1. thermal
2. electrical
3. chemical
  Resuscitation
• Parkland or Baxter formula
• 3 to 4 mL/kg per % burn
• Lactated Ringer’s
• half is given during the first 8 hours after burn
• remaining half is given over the subsequent
• 16 hours
